With all of the options students have for higher education today, it can be tough to choose which direction to take. College Factual has developed its “Schools Highly Focused on Pastoral Studies/Counseling Major in Massachusetts” ranking as one item you can use to help make this decision.

In 2020-2021, 1,430 people earned their degree in pastoral studies/counseling, making the major the 364th most popular in the United States.

Across Massachusetts, there were 1 pastoral studies/counseling gra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Schools Highly Focused on Pastoral Studies/Counseling Major in Massachusetts” ranking looked at 2 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in pastoral studies/counseling. That schools that top this list have a program in pastoral studies/counseling in which the largest percentage of students at the school are enrolled.
